Ukiah Daily Journal (Ukiah, California), Tuesday, January 17, 1967 (Page: 3)

POTTER VALLEY—Frances Holbrook, better known to old time friends as "Fanny," died in Crescent City Jan. 12 at the age of 92. She leaves two daughters, Nina Carlen and Helene Harrison, and one son, Everett Holbrook, all of Crescent City; one granddaughter, Jean LeGasse, Honolulu, Hawaii; one grandson, Peter Holbrook, Crescent City. There is one great-granddaughter, Christine LeGasse, Lansing, Mich.

Services were held in Crescent City Jan. 14 followed by cremation. Final rites will be held in Ukiah cemetery at a later date.

Mrs. Holbrook was a member of the old time Busch family whose home was the former Todd ranch. She was a sister of the late Belle Bevans.
